Who Is Aubry Bracco’s Husband?
Aubry Bracco is married to Tyler Morrow, an outdoor enthusiast and nature lover who has largely stayed away from the public spotlight despite his connection to a well-known reality television personality. Reports indicate that the couple had been together for several years before publicly discussing their relationship.
Unlike many celebrity spouses who actively seek media attention, Morrow has maintained a relatively private lifestyle. Information available about him suggests a passion for outdoor adventures, travel, and nature photography. Bracco has occasionally shared glimpses of their experiences together through social media posts featuring hiking trips and scenic destinations.
Their relationship developed largely outside the reality television world, allowing them to build a strong foundation away from public scrutiny.

Marriage and Family Life
In recent years, Bracco confirmed that she and Tyler had married and started a family together. Several entertainment outlets covering Survivor 50 identified Morrow as her husband and noted that the couple shares a young son.
Their son, Odin, was born in 2023 and quickly became one of the most important parts of Bracco’s life. The reality television veteran has openly discussed how becoming a mother transformed her perspective and priorities.
